Agreed - South City Way is full of problems, and far from the gold standard of Dutch segregated cycle lanes.

*But*, and I really mean this, we need to remember what a good thing it is that these things are even being built. I don't mean to simply accept them without criticism, but to remember that these are the first examples of the type of safe infrastructure many have been campaigning for for years - they're unlikely to be flawless. They can and should be improved (SCW has several problems I could list that need changed pronto), but we need to use them as examples of what could also be brought to other parts of the city which have absolutely zero safe cycling infra.

Also need to recognise the situation we're in at the moment. Regular construction/development will not be going ahead as planned for a long time. So anything that aims to make getting around the city easier for non-car-owners should be welcomed at the moment.
